Understanding the Challenges in Math Learning

Common Difficulties Students Face

Mathematics can be daunting for students for several reasons. Many struggle with:

  • Abstract concepts that feel disconnected from real-world applications.
  • A fast-paced curriculum that doesn’t allow sufficient time for mastery.
  • Lack of foundational skills, which makes advanced topics harder to grasp.

The Impact of Math Anxiety

Math anxiety is a significant barrier to student success. It manifests as fear or stress when engaging with math, often leading to avoidance. Overcoming both math anxiety or test anxiety requires a supportive environment that builds math confidence and encourages a positive attitude toward the subject.

Building a Strong Math Foundation

Focusing on Foundational Skills

Foundational skills, such as arithmetic operations and number sense, are critical for success in higher-level math. Personalized learning approaches can identify gaps in understanding and provide targeted support. Educational programs and teacher support services are invaluable in helping students solidify these skills.

The Role of Consistent Practice

Math requires regular practice to develop fluency and problem-solving skills. Encouraging students to practice through engaging math activities and real-world problems helps make learning enjoyable and meaningful.

Effective Math Support Strategies

Personalized Learning Plans

Personalized learning adapts instruction to meet individual needs, addressing specific weaknesses and building on strengths. This approach fosters student success by tailoring math learning tips and resources to each learner.

Engaging Math Activities

Incorporating games, puzzles, and interactive tools into math lessons can transform a dry subject into an exciting challenge. Gamification and hands-on activities, such as building models or using manipulatives, make math exploration enjoyable and relatable.

Supporting Math Homework

Homework is a vital component of learning, but it’s also a source of stress for many students. To support math homework effectively:

  • Provide clear instructions and examples.
  • Encourage students to ask questions.
  • Offer access to learning resources, such as online tutorials or educational programs.

Encouraging Problem-Solving Skills

Teaching Critical Thinking

Math isn’t just about finding the right answer; it’s about understanding the process. Teaching students critical thinking and reasoning skills helps them approach problems systematically. Encouraging math exploration through open-ended questions and discussions builds deeper comprehension.

Breaking Down Complex Problems

Large problems can seem overwhelming, but breaking them into smaller, manageable steps makes them approachable. This technique not only helps students succeed in math but also boosts their confidence in tackling challenges.

Encouraging a Growth Mindset

Shifting Perspectives on Mistakes

Mistakes are often viewed negatively, but they are essential for learning. Encourage students to see mistakes as opportunities to improve. A growth mindset emphasizes effort and perseverance, helping students build resilience and confidence in math.

Celebrating Progress

Recognizing and celebrating small successes motivates students to keep going. Highlighting improvements, no matter how minor, reinforces the idea that hard work leads to progress.

Leveraging Educational Resources

Digital Tools and Apps

Technology offers a wealth of resources to support math learning. Apps, online platforms, and virtual manipulatives provide interactive and engaging ways for students to practice and explore concepts.

Teacher and Parent Collaboration

Teachers and parents working together can significantly enhance student success. Regular communication ensures consistent support and alignment of goals, whether through academic enrichment tutoring or personalized learning at home.

Integrating Real-World Applications

Making Math Relevant

Connecting math to everyday life helps students see its value and relevance. Real-world problems, such as budgeting or measuring, provide practical applications that engage students and build problem-solving skills.

Encouraging Curiosity and Exploration

Encourage students to explore how math applies to their interests, such as sports statistics, coding, or architecture. This approach fosters a deeper appreciation for the subject and inspires lifelong learning.

Overcoming Math Anxiety

Creating a Supportive Environment

A supportive environment where students feel safe to make mistakes and ask questions is essential for overcoming math anxiety. Teachers and parents can model a positive attitude and patience toward learning math.

Relaxation and Mindfulness Techniques

Techniques like deep breathing and mindfulness can reduce stress and improve focus. Integrating these practices into math study sessions helps students manage anxiety and stay engaged.
